Why is Algorithm Practice important for technical interview success? thumbnail

Why is Algorithm Practice important for technical interview success?

Published Nov 25, 24
6 min read
What is the best way to compare Mock Technical Tests programs?Data Science Prep


There are great deals of guides out there to FAANG interview procedures. This is the most thorough and the most comprehensive because it's the just one made by interviewers for prospects we invested hundreds of hours speaking with dozens of present and former FAANG interviewers regarding their procedures. Throughout this overview, you'll see a bunch of straight quotes from these recruiters, where they explain the affectations of each business's procedure and bar in their very own words.

As you can envision, they all asked for to remain anonymous, but we desire to thank them here, firstly - system design success. FAANG meetings are an onslaught, however you can pass them also if you question on your own speaking with is less complicated once you find out a business's operating allegory. George Lakoff (neuroscience and synthetic Knowledge researcher) says that every human organization has a metaphor they operate as

Allegories aside, this overview will certainly also walk you via the unglamorous logistics of every FAANG's meeting process to ensure that you understand the amount of actions there are, what those actions involve, and what sort of inquiries they ask. Our objective is to have you stroll in and be completely unfazed by the process since you're anticipating them.

What does a basic Technical Skills Roadmap program include?

That claimed, if you're targeting those functions, you'll still obtain value out of this guide. Partly 1 of this overview, we'll highlight vital similarities and differences in between the FAANG companies, particularly: MetaAppleAmazonNetflixGoogleMicrosoft (they're not officially FAANG, yet we're including them anyhow from currently on, when we say "FAANG", we imply Microsoft as well)In Part 2, we'll undergo each firm one by one and tell you just how each of their processes work and how to plan for every one.

The majority of various other technology companies replicate or are affected by what FAANG does. There are also a number of misconceptions about FAANG meeting processes.

It's not a linear comparison. It's a multidimensional comparison. Due to the fact that of that, it's difficult to say something like, "The whole process at Google is tougher than the whole procedure at Amazon." They're merely various procedures."My good friend spoke with at Google and Facebook, and he passed both loops. At Google, he was used L6.

What is the most popular Algorithm Training program in 2024?

And the level of distinction at 2 of the most relied on names in techwas two degrees of ranking. And one usual concept in huge technology is that Google's process is easier than Facebook's.

For each and every onsite completed after the 5th, your possibilities of getting an offer degree off at 80-85%. Pathrise discovered that most of their engineers stopped working 4-5 onsites prior to they got an offer. Mind you, these datasets were quite different: Triplebyte manipulated in the direction of folks with ultramodern backgrounds, interviewing.io likely in the direction of elderly backend designers, and Pathrise was mainly junior designers.

One more unscientific factor: these 5 interviews ought to preferably simulate the actual point as a lot as feasible. If you want a FAANG work, but your five interviews are with startups that do not ask mathematical concerns, you won't obtain as much worth.

In either case, there's no damage in asking. Recruiter calls do not vary much from FAANG company to FAANG company, so we chose to place every little thing regarding what to anticipate in a recruiter call one area. If a recruiter telephone call ever before meaningfully departs from this format, we'll mention it. Or else, expect that it does not.

How can I secure Mock Interviews For Engineers quickly?

In this telephone call, an employer will certainly ask you concerning your previous experience, your salary expectations, and why you have an interest in that specific company (coding roadmap). They will additionally ask you concerning your timeline (just how quickly you anticipate to approve an offer), how far along you are with other firms, whether you have impressive offers, and so on

Bear in mind that most employers don't have a technical background and they're not software program developers, so it is very important to be able to describe your technical payments in clear nonprofessional's terms. It's additionally truly essential, at this phase, not to expose your wage expectations, your income history, or where you are in the process with other business.

Simply don't do it when you hand out details this early in the procedure, you're painting future you right into a corner. This section will provide you a feel for how these companies' procedures differ. For now, do not fret about exactly how that equates right into interview prep we'll cover that later when we define exactly how to prepare for each company.

Mock Technical Tests

In this context, we define "mayhem" as the level of unpredictability and changability that prospects can expect from the interview procedure and its end results. software engineering prep. If a firm constantly follows the very same procedure, asks the very same concerns, and extensively trains their recruiters, they are not chaotic.

It's totally subjective. "Why" business are one of the most prone to predisposition. If you talk their language and model the behaviors they encourage, you'll feel like a pal and provide a good gut feeling. If you do not, then you will not. If disorder is heck, after that "Why" firms are elevating hell for candidates and themselves.



A Google or Facebook interview doesn't change depending on the team you're talking to for. Both business have one huge, central interview procedure that's completely separated where team you might finish up on. If you succeed in the team-agnostic process, there will be a team matching element after the onsite.

What is the difference between Software Developer Prep and other interview prep options?

(Note: Google is reported to be altering to a team-dependent procedure, however we'll leave that where it is for now.)At Microsoft, Netflix, Apple, and Amazon, the process is team-dependent. You'll not just be interviewing with individuals that you'll be collaborating with, yet there's more mayhem. Each team specifies exactly how they do things: the kinds of inquiries asked, the kinds of interview rounds, and even exactly how they make working with choices.

Facebook is the least chaotic firm in this classification due to the fact that they have the most thorough recruiter training in FAANG. Their procedure is extensive and careful.

Can I apply for Google Interview Prep online?

Facebook is the only FAANG where this holds true. Facebook and Amazon placed recruiter prospects via approximately the very same points, yet Facebook is extra rigorous. As an example, both will certainly have comparable modules job interviewers experience in training. A component at Amazon is extra likely to be a box to examine: if you do it, you pass.

What happens if I don’t use Software Engineering Prep for interview prep?How can I secure Tech Interview Skills quickly?


Facebook modules are a lot more likely to have a rubric. Google made use of to have a more in-depth recruiter training procedure than what they have currently. For whatever reason, they started to cut corners on their job interviewer training approximately at some point in the 2010s. Now, Googlers can get a little bit of training, yet generally not as long as folks at Facebook or Amazon.